- Acyclovir 20mg/kg IV q8hrs
- If ocular involvement:
- 1% trifluridine, 0.1% iododeoxyuridine, or 3% vidarabine
- Optho consult
- As for any febrile neonate SBI evaluation:
- Ampicillin see age-based dosing + Gentamicin
- May substitute Gentamicin with Cefotaxime/Ceftazidime
